【问题标题】:Google Maps: Populating related marker(s) [closed]谷歌地图:填充相关标记[关闭]
【发布时间】:2013-01-10 05:40:20
【问题描述】:

我正在开发一个引入店面和相关员工的网站。我已经成功地为我的后端填充了店面和相关员工地址的标记(希望它做广告的顾问)。

我可以同时填充两个标记,但我想做的是有一个事件监听器;当用户点击店面标记时,为与该商店相关的员工设置的标记将填充到地图上。

有没有人完成过这样的壮举?此任务完成后,我将分享相应的代码。

【问题讨论】:

    标签: javascript php google-maps google-maps-api-3 dom-events


    【解决方案1】:

    首先,每个商店都需要有一组员工。

    当点击商店标记时,您将执行以下操作:

    1. 清除地图上所有当前员工标记。
    2. 遍历与该商店关联的员工数组。
    3. 为每位员工创建一个新标记并将其添加到地图中。
    4. 将每个新标记存储在员工标记数组中,以便日后轻松删除。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2012-07-25
      • 2020-05-29
      • 2014-03-23
      • 1970-01-01
      • 2014-02-28
      • 1970-01-01
      • 2021-02-22
      相关资源
      最近更新 更多